This video tutorial focuses on geometric progressions, explaining how they differ from linear and quadratic sequences. It covers the concept of multiplying by a constant to find the next term in a sequence, provides examples, and guides viewers through solving problems related to geometric sequences. The video also includes exercises for identifying geometric sequences and solving advanced problems, encouraging students to practice and apply their knowledge.
